Dairy cooperatives form the operational and economic backbone of the global dairy industry, uniting thousands of family farms to achieve supply chain scale, market stability, and joint processing capacity. From Fonterra in New Zealand to Dairy Farmers of America (DFA) and Arla Foods in Europe, co-ops manage massive milk pools, invest in state-of-the-art manufacturing plants, and distribute revenues directly back to farmer-owners.
